Abstract: Abstract. To realize the projected increase in world-wide demand for floating offshore wind, numerical simulation tools must capture the relevant physics with a high level of detail while being numerically efficient. This allows engineers to have better designs based on more accurate predictions of the design driving loads, potentially enabling an economic breakthrough.
